“…Glutathione S-transferase (GST) is a protein that catalyzes the conjugation of glutathione with several xenobiotic and endogenous substances [164]. In this sense, GST seems to be closely associated with detoxification and acaricide resistance [165]. Additionally, it has been proposed that GST secreted by parasite salivary glands has immunomodulatory activity due to the alteration of cytokine gene expression profile, modulation of immune cell proliferation and decrease in oxidative ability of phagocytes [166].…”
